It's actually "selected agents of the task, for which the agents are =
being
specified". Or, to make it less complicated:
1. You have task A for which you need agent selection.
2. The wizard asks you to name the task, for which this is to occur. I =
guess
you specified A.
3. The wizard creates two tasks in a row:=20
- task X with the agent selection dialog
- task A that needs to be executed by the selected agent.
It's the allowed agents of task "A" that are offered for selection in =
"X"!!

Hi every-one
We're on 4.6C. I'm sending an item to the workflow initiator so that =
they
can select the next agent. I used the wizard and make use of task =
TS30200146
method ALLAGENTSOFTASKGETANDDISPATCH. I have added all the possible =
agents
to this task (positions). I have disallowed multiple selection. When =
the
event gets started, the work item goes to the user, but the selection =
for
the next agent is completely blank. I understood from the sap help that =
the
possible agents will be pulled through for selection, but this is =
obviously
not happening. Anybody have any idea as to why this is not working?
